Latakia: Israeli airstrikes hit the Syrian coastal city of Latakia at dawn on Thursday, leading to the outbreak of fires, as reported by Syrian state media.
According to National Iraqi News Agency, the official Syrian news agency SANA stated, “The Syrian air defenses confronted hostile targets in the skies of Latakia.” The agency also noted that the aggression led to fires at the entrance of the city, though details on casualties or the extent of the damage were not immediately available. The situation remains tense as local authorities assess the impact of the strikes and the fires they caused.
